使用CSS框架:Bootstrap和Foundation的运用
发布时间: 2023-12-15 03:34:11 阅读量: 32 订阅数: 41
# 1. 简介
## 1.1 什么是CSS框架
CSS框架是一种预先编写好的CSS代码库,它提供了一组可重用的样式和组件,以便开发人员可以更快速地构建网页或应用程序的用户界面。通过使用CSS框架,开发人员可以省去从头开始编写CSS样式的工作,大大提高开发效率。
## 1.2 Bootstrap和Foundation简介
- **Bootstrap**:Bootstrap是目前最受欢迎和广泛使用的CSS框架之一。它由Twitter开发并开源,提供了丰富的样式和组件,有助于快速构建现代响应式网页和应用程序。Bootstrap具有简洁明了的文档和易于使用的API,使得它成为开发人员的首选框架之一。
- **Foundation**:Foundation是另一个流行的CSS框架,由ZURB开发。与Bootstrap类似,Foundation也提供了一系列的样式和组件,用于快速构建具有响应式设计的网页和应用程序。Foundation强调定制性和灵活性,使开发人员可以根据自己的需求进行个性化定制。
## 1.3 选择合适的CSS框架的重要性
选择合适的CSS框架对于开发人员来说是非常重要的,它可以带来以下好处:
- **节省开发时间**:CSS框架提供了预定义的样式和组件,减少了从头开始编写CSS代码的工作量,使开发过程更加高效。
- **响应式设计**:大多数CSS框架都支持响应式设计,可以自动适应不同大小的屏幕和设备,提供更好的用户体验。
- **一致性和可维护性**:使用CSS框架可以确保网站或应用程序的样式在各个页面之间保持一致,使得代码更易于维护和扩展。
- **生态系统和社区支持**:流行的CSS框架通常有庞大的社区支持和丰富的插件生态系统,开发人员可以从中获取更多资源和解决方案。
## Bootstrap深入了解
Bootstrap是由Twitter开发的一个开源的前端框架,它包含了HTML、CSS和JavaScript等工具,旨在帮助开发者快速构建响应式网站和Web应用程序。在本章节中,我们将深入了解Bootstrap的核心功能、响应式设计与栅格系统,以及组件和样式的使用方法。
### 3. Foundation深入了解
Foundation是另一个流行的CSS框架,与Bootstrap类似,它也提供了丰富的组件和样式,用于快速构建现代化的网页和应用程序界面。让我们深入了解一下Foundation框架。
#### 3.1 Foundation的核心功能
Foundation框架的核心功能包括:
- 网格系统:Foundation提供了基于弹性栅格的响应式设计,可以轻松实现多设备适配。
- UI组件:Foundation包含各种常用的UI组件,如按钮、表单、导航栏等,可以快速构建丰富的用户界面。
- 响应式设计:Foundation支持针对不同设备尺寸和屏幕分辨率进行定制的响应式设计。
- 插件:Foundation还提供了一系列实用的JavaScript插件,用于增强网页的交互功能。
#### 3.2 响应式设计与栅格系统
Foundation框架的响应式设计基于弹性栅格系统,可以根据不同的屏幕尺寸和设备类型进行自适应布局调整。通过简单的类名设置,可以轻松实现网页在手机、平板和桌面端的适配。
```html
<div class="row">
<div class="small-12 medium-6 large-4 columns">
<!-
```
0
0